The Analysis and the Adaptive Correction of Learning Trajectories With the Help of Agents

This paper proposes a novel architecture of a multi-agent system and its formal specification for analyzing and adaptively correcting students' learning trajectories using software agents in digital learning environments. The proposed approach integrates artificial intelligence tools, tem- poral logic, and a multi-agent system architecture to ensure personalized adaptation of educational content.

Dissemination of knowledge potential in the e-learning process

The key terms in the process of knowledge management and knowledge potential are analyzed. Groups of internal and external factors affecting knowledge potential are indicated. The factors of influence on the choice of electronic educational resources are highlighted. The interaction of participants in the educational process is depicted shematically, particularly in communities of the electronic educational environment. The list of probabilistic selection rules for choosing a source of knowledge and learning is given.

The concept, structure and principles of the development an electronic textbook fundamentals of the electronic circuits theory

The article presents the research results based on the experience of developing an electronic textbook Fundamentals of the Electronic Circuits Theory. It reveals the concept, structure and principles of the development of the electronic textbook. A detailed procedure of the evaluation of knowledge is outlined. The electronic part of a book also provides a self-assessment tool online.
